Shots fired at three homes in Sydney, police say
Shots have been fired at three homes in Sydney‘s south-west.

Authorities are currently probing a series of drive-by shootings, with the fortunate outcome that no one was injured in the incidents.

Police have reported that an unidentified vehicle was spotted near each targeted residence just before multiple gunshots were fired.

The first shooting occurred on Clarence Street in Merrylands at 10:45 PM, followed shortly by another on Lockwood Street nearby.

The third attack took place at 11:00 PM on Monash Street in Wentworthville.

Superintendent Commander Simon Glasser of the NSW Police noted that all three locations have connections to organized crime, a factor which is being explored as a motive behind these targeted attacks.

“That is a line of enquiry for us, believing these offences have been targeted,” Glasser said.

Glasser said the two Merrylands properties were unoccupied at the time, while three people were inside the Wentworthville home.

Police want to speak to the driver of a white Hyundai sedan seen driving away from the Wentworthville home around the time.

“We believe at least two, possibly three, people involved were in that vehicle at the time,” Glasser said.
